Village
Meidum, Maydum or Maidum is an archaeological site in . It contains a large pyramid and several mudbrick mastabas. The pyramid was Egypt's first straight-sided one, but it partially collapsed in ancient times. is situated 5 km northwest of Al-Wasitah.
